Computers and Control Systems: Tools and Equipment
DescriptionThe following equipment is needed to perform the diagnostic tests: a hand vacuum pump, a digital volt-ohmmeter with a minimum ohms-per-volt input impedance of 10 Meg-ohms, and a No. 158 lamp bulb with socket and jumper wires.
NOTE: When performing system diagnosis, the following safety precautions must be followed: Shape a sheet of clear acrylic plastic 0.25 inch thick and 15 inches square. Secure acrylic sheet with air cleaner wing nut after air cleaner top has been removed. Wear suitable eye protection when performing tests.
After completing a repair, repeat the test to ensure that the malfunction has been eliminated.
